Please upload the kext file next time.
1) The mapping doesn't look correct since all the values have 255 as USBConnector.
2) It's 15 ports per chipset so you only have to map the intel (XHCI).
3) Does the issue happen on intel ports too? Asmedia are the USB 3.1 ports
4) @InsomnIaHackintosh do you have the kext file we made so @DrMacabre can take a look?

Cool I'm not sure if you're going to map the USB ports yourself but luckily I already have it built since my board is also the Sage 10G.


1. Extract and copy the X299USB.kext file to your EFI folder under EFI-OC-Kexts.
2. If you're using SMBIOS iMacPro1,1, right-click the X299USB.kext file and Show Package Contents. Open the Info.plist and change 'MacPro7,1-XHCI' to iMacPro1,1-XHCI' under IOKitPersonalities. There will also be an entry for 'model' that you'll change from 'MacPro7,1' to 'iMacPro1,1'.
2. Delete USBInjectAll.kext from the same folder
3. In your config.plist, set XhciPortLimit to NO under Kernel-Quirks.
4. In your config.plist, under Kernel-Add find the entry that had USBInjectAll.kext. Change BundlePath to X299USB.kext and blank out the ExecutablePath.

If you haven’t, I would get a compatible WiFi/bt pcie card for handoff and airdrop, etc. Since the Sage does not have any internal usb 2 ports, I have some options listed in post 1.
For SMBIOS info you can either use GenSMBIOS or clover configurator. Do not use Open Core configurator to modify your config.plist since OpenCore is still in beta and things are changing constantly.

The thunderbolt card has to be plugged in to slot 2 on the sage.
If you look at kgps thread, he has instructions to get it working.

If you want to go a step further and flash your card with custom firmware, it’ll behave more like a Mac and support thunderbolt bus and local node. You can look in CaseySJ’s z390 designaire thread for more info.
Note flashing isn’t for everyone so if the regular kgp ssdt approach works for you and don’t need the extra functionality I wouldn’t flash.

I currently have two titan ridge cards in my hack with custom firmware
